Output 51fb8a964b0fb5d1d939c0047b9299e00cbee77b86d717160621145655721e89:0

value
15667400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8da9af2ac048c4104809ce65ba3d29f8ab60d28a OP_EQUALVERIFY OP_CHECKSIG
address
LY8zp8Sv8NvZjKkEuvsxEKYB1HbNbWhJb7
transaction
51fb8a964b0fb5d1d939c0047b9299e00cbee77b86d717160621145655721e89
spent
true